Output 42335b3a56106c695fd3f76690e7532c7e43a9f2d4c03e20b625ac15b1488866:1

value
6129900352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ddcf7fb1fe386932c02febc4b738f4c5157163bf OP_EQUAL
address
3MuqqD34ibd5adHL6XpZrePSkUgb2eVSPS
transaction
42335b3a56106c695fd3f76690e7532c7e43a9f2d4c03e20b625ac15b1488866
spent
true